dwrobel/dxf2gcode

Project Home Page: https://sourceforge.net/p/dxf2gcode/wiki/Home/ dxf2gcode is a tool for converting 2D (dxf, pdf, ps) drawings to CNC machine compatible GCode. It has the following features: Integration in EMC2, Fully adjustable Postprocessor, G0 moves reduction by route optimization, Import of DXF and PDF, Improved accuracy for splines import by Line and Arc's, Mill parameter specification by layers, Drag knife and lathe support, Breaks a.k.a Tabs support, AutoCAD Blocks and Inserts, Multiple tools, Multiple language support: English, German, French, Russian, 3D viewer. Stable versions are on Fedora >=26. This repository might contains development versions (from the develop branch).
